When creating windows, a number of factors must be taken into account to achieve a balance in between looks and functionality. Below are crucial considerations that architects and designers concentrate on:

Aesthetic Appeal: The style of windows ought to match the architecture of the structure. For circumstances, modern structures may prefer big, extensive glass panels, while classic designs may utilize smaller, divided lights.

Energy Efficiency: Windows play a significant role in energy loss. The best design can minimize heat gain in summer and heat loss in winter season. Designers typically utilize high-performance Double Glazing Warranty and inert gases between panes for insulation.

Ventilation: Natural ventilation is vital for indoor air quality. The choice of operable windows, such as casement or awning windows, can help with airflow effectively.

Lighting: The positioning and size of windows straight affect natural lighting in a space. Designers should strike a balance between daylight and glare, guaranteeing convenience and atmosphere.

Privacy: In metropolitan settings, window positioning and design can impact the privacy of occupants. Strategies like frosted glass, window placement, and making use of screens can mitigate privacy concerns.

Security and Security: Windows needs to comply with security codes and standards. Many modern designs include functions like tempered or laminated glass to improve security against breakage.

1. What is the best product for window frames?
The best material for window frames depends upon the particular requirements. Vinyl, wood, aluminum, and fiberglass each have benefits and downsides in terms of maintenance, insulation, and durability.
2. How do I pick the right window size?
Window size ought to be based on the architectural design, the purpose of the room, and the quantity of natural light desired. Professional guidance is recommended for ideal design.
3. Are energy-efficient windows worth the financial investment?
Yes, energy-efficient windows can lower utility bills and improve home convenience, making them a worthwhile financial investment in the long run.
4. Can I change my windows with larger ones?
Yes, but consider structural implications such as bearing walls and Local Double Glazing building regulations. Seek advice from with a professional to ensure safe and reliable modifications.
5. How often should windows be cleaned and preserved?
Windows needs to be cleaned at least twice a year, while regular assessments for damage or wear are suggested to make sure longevity.
